Bitmine's Ethereum Holdings Surge Past $6M, Total Crypto Holdings Reach $15B
Bitmine Immersion Technologies (BMNR) has announced that its Ethereum holdings have reached 5.96 million tokens, representing 4.9% of the total ETH coin supply of 122.0 million. The company's crypto and cash holdings now total $15.8 billion.
In a statement, Tom Lee, Chairman of Bitmine, said, 'The price ratio of ETH to BTC has moved up during crypto bull cycles driven by increasing use of Ethereum relative to Bitcoin.'
Lee also stated that the current uptrend in the ETH/BTC ratio is being fueled by Wall Street tokenization and agentic-AI using blockchains. Bitmine's track record of consistent buying of crypto is unmatched by any public company, with the company having bought ETH each week since June 30, 2025.
The company has also launched MAVAN (the Made in America VAlidator Network), an institutional-grade staking platform that allows institutional investors to stake their Ethereum tokens. As of September 7, 2026, Bitmine's total staked ETH stands at 5,067,309 ($12.7 billion at $2,513 per ETH).
